Navigating Tech Challenges in Rural AreasHosting a digital event in the countryside requires a small amount of practical foresight, particularly regarding connectivity. Rural internet speeds can occasionally be unpredictable or limited. To ensure a seamless evening, download all necessary game updates, patches, and downloadable content well before guests arrive. Prioritize games that offer robust offline local multiplayer or single-player modes that do not rely on a constant cloud connection. If online play is on the agenda, limit the number of background devices connected to the Wi-Fi network to preserve bandwidth for the console or PC, ensuring a lag-free experience.
